New GIG terminal 2 exists!

There was a visit by a reporter to the new extension of Terminal 2 last week. It exists, and it seems probable that the new ten checkin stations and other facilities will probably open in mid-2011. There are problems, such as stolen fittings, but ti seems likely we actually will see improvements within the next six months.

There still is no definitive news about when either GIG or GRU will be capable to accept the A380.
